The emergence of the Talon Knife | Doppler Black Pearl (Talon BP) occurred on the ides of March 2019, concomitant with the 'Seeing the Light' update. Seekers of this skin can unearth it within the confines of the 'Prisma' case.
Forged with lustrous metallic hues, the blade boasts an intricate motif of diaphanous, sinuous lines akin to tendrils of vapor. This exquisite veneer melds an array of hues, from the depths of sapphire and amethyst to the rich glow of ruby, crafting seamless gradations. The grip, however, remains untouched by the artisan's palette.
The Float Value spectrum of this skin spans a minuscule range from 0.00 to 0.08, ensuring its presence exclusively in conditions of Factory New and Minimal Wear. Proximate to its wear zenith, the blade reveals conspicuous signs of degradation, with scuffs and wear along its honed edge.
Influenced by the pattern index, the interplay and distribution of azure, violet, and scarlet hues shift. However, this skin lacks any extraordinary or scarce pattern variations.
Classified as Covert, the Talon Knife | Doppler Black Pearl is endowed with the StatTrak technology and, while it is the most elusive, it does not command the highest price within the 'Talon Knife | Doppler' array.
